Renfrewshire Performs is the home of performance information for the Council and our community planning partners.

These pages have a range of information about how we are performing and how we are looking to improve.

We measure our performance using two types of performance indicators

Each of the indicators is designed to help you better understand the cost, economy, efficiency or effectiveness with which council services are delivered.

If possible, we have shown our performance over the past three years. However, some of the indicators have either had changes in definition or collected data, making direct comparison over time not possible or appropriate.

We have also provided a trend analysis of how performance has improved or declined between 2009/2010 and 2010/2011.

The information contained in Renfrewshire Performs has been subject to a rigorous audit and Renfrewshire Council is satisfied that the information shown is correct.
